Maison >Opération et maintenance >Docker >Que dois-je faire si Docker ne parvient pas à créer un conteneur ?
Avec le développement continu de la technologie de cloud computing et de virtualisation, Docker, en tant que technologie de conteneur léger, a été favorisée par de nombreuses entreprises. Grâce à Docker, vous pouvez mettre en œuvre rapidement et facilement des processus métier dans tous les aspects du développement, des tests et du déploiement. Cependant, Docker peut également rencontrer des échecs de création lors du processus de création de conteneurs. Cet article abordera ce problème et sa solution.
La raison pour laquelle Docker ne parvient pas à créer un conteneur
Dans les scénarios d'application réels, les raisons pour lesquelles Docker ne parvient pas à créer un conteneur peuvent être compliquées. Voici quelques raisons possibles :
Solution
Compte tenu des problèmes ci-dessus, les méthodes suivantes peuvent être adoptées pour les résoudre :
Cas d'application pratique
Ce qui suit prend un cas d'application pratique comme exemple pour présenter comment résoudre le problème de l'échec de Docker à créer un conteneur.
Lorsqu'une entreprise utilisait la technologie Docker pour le développement, les tests et le déploiement, elle constatait qu'elle échouait souvent dans la création de conteneurs Tomcat. Après analyse, il a été constaté que cela était dû à des problèmes de réseau. Plus précisément, il existe des pare-feu et des serveurs proxy dans l'environnement réseau de l'entreprise, et les opérations de téléchargement d'images Docker et d'extraction de progiciels nécessitent une connexion via le serveur proxy. En raison d'une configuration incorrecte du serveur proxy, la connexion Docker a échoué et l'image requise n'a pas pu être téléchargée. Par conséquent, la solution consiste à reconfigurer le serveur proxy pour garantir que Docker puisse se connecter normalement au serveur proxy et télécharger les images et les progiciels requis.
Résumé
L'échec de Docker à créer un conteneur est un problème courant lors de l'utilisation de la technologie Docker. Il existe de nombreuses raisons possibles, telles que des problèmes de ressources matérielles, des problèmes de réseau, des problèmes de compatibilité de version, des problèmes de configuration d'image, etc. Différents problèmes nécessitent différentes solutions. En pratique, vous pouvez l'analyser en consultant les journaux Docker et d'autres méthodes pour rechercher le problème, puis prendre des solutions spécifiques.
Ce qui précède est le contenu détaillé de. pour plus d'informations, suivez d'autres articles connexes sur le site Web de PHP en chinois!